Well, was looking at them in store and they did catch the eye with the different colors offered (red, green, blue etc). Went and picked up a pair and was flabbergasted at how poorly they were constructed and how the felt.

If you are planning on just occasional wears, you should be fine. And as long as you don't pay too much for em. Think they retail for $100 bucks or so... would not spend more than half of that on em.
